Good days out for people with life limiting illnesses
The David Randall Foundation aims to give Essex residents living with life limiting illnesses the opportunity to enjoy 'Good Days Out' that they would otherwise be unable to experience. Successful applicants will be offered vouchers/tickets for a range of outings and, as far as possible, the DRF will try to provide vouchers for any outings in which the applicant would like to participate.

When David Randall was diagnosed as being terminally ill, his family and friends did their best to ensure that he always had something to look forward to. The David Randall Foundation aims to afford the same opportunity to people who are not in the position to provide these outings for themselves. Who can use this service?
Applications are only open to Essex residents with a life limiting illness.
How are services delivered?
Successful applicants will be assigned a Volunteer David Randall Foundation Ambassador, who will organise good day(s) for the person with the life limiting illness.
